Output 2bab8419bd496a198c47f81b600f58ed47346d1b69cf550222217edd61efe663:1

value
26149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e8cfc4a3de807d11a9b8698ecb3b035c9e756a2 OP_EQUAL
address
3BmZ9VNLRVRo48KB5fMr6Hq9xfSHJWt6kj
transaction
2bab8419bd496a198c47f81b600f58ed47346d1b69cf550222217edd61efe663
confirmations
158427
spent
true